About

Twin Knobs Recreation Area sits on 700 acres along the north shore of Cave Run Lake in Daniel Boone National Forest. The campground features 200 sites spread across 10 loops, accommodating everything from tent camping to large RVs with full hookups. Each site includes a picnic table and fire ring, while paved spurs can handle any size RV. Bathhouses with flush toilets and showers are located throughout the campground, and potable water is readily available. The recreation area offers a sandy beach with a roped swimming area and spectacular lake views. Additional amenities include volleyball courts, basketball hoops, horseshoe pits, a boat ramp with trailer parking, and an on-site campground store selling ice, firewood, camping gear, and food. The 2.5-mile Twin Knobs Shoreline Trail and other scenic footpaths provide hiking opportunities with overlooks of the lake. Three reservable group use areas accommodate larger gatherings: East (up to 100 persons), West (up to 180 persons), and a tent-only group area (up to 60 persons). Reservations are available through Recreation.gov, with America the Beautiful Senior and Access passes providing 50% discounts on single sites.

Directions

From I-64, take exit 133 (Farmers Sharkey) and go south on KY 801. The campground is 9 miles on the right.
